When did the Government of India form TRIFED? Correct Answer 1987

The correct answer is option 3 i.e 1987.

  • TRIFED stands for the 'Tribal cooperative marketing development federation of India’.
    • It was formed in 1987.
    • It was established under the multi-state cooperative societies act 1984.
    • Development of the tribal people is the ultimate goal of TRIFED
    • The TRIFED is established with an aim to provide better prices to the products made or collected from the forest by the tribal peoples.
    • The head office of TRIFED is located in New Delhi.
    • It is controlled by the Ministry of Tribal Affairs.
